Bass Crudo is a delicate dish inspired by Italian and Mediterranean cuisine, featuring raw sea bass that is thinly sliced and served with light, vibrant accompaniments. Typically dressed in olive oil, citrus juice such as lemon or lime, and a hint of seasoning like sea salt, it may also include garnishes like fresh herbs, capers, or chili flakes. This dish highlights the natural flavor of the fish, offering a nutrient-rich option high in protein and omega-3 fatty acids, which promote heart and brain health. The use of olive oil adds heart-healthy fats, while citrus provides vitamin C. However, as a raw preparation, it requires premium-quality fish and careful handling to avoid foodborne risks. Bass Crudo is a simple yet refined dish that balances freshness and nutrition, making it a popular choice for health-conscious diners.
